The Art of Stone: A Foundation of Timeless Grandeur

One of the most defining features of this estate, and indeed a significant value driver in the 2025 luxury market, is its incredible stone detail. The 200 square meters of Howqua stone cladding aren’t merely decorative; they are a testament to painstaking artistry and an appreciation for natural materials. Stonemason Jacob Lettieri’s seven-month endeavor, akin to a giant, intricate puzzle, highlights a rare dedication to craft.

In an era where many luxury homes opt for synthetic or mass-produced finishes, the choice of Howqua stone, meticulously laid piece by piece, elevates this property to an entirely different stratum. Howqua stone, renowned for its earthy tones and robust character, provides not only aesthetic depth but also exceptional durability and thermal mass, contributing to the home’s long-term sustainability and reduced energy footprint – a crucial consideration for sustainable luxury properties in 2025. This bespoke stonework creates a visual anchor, firmly rooting the home within its natural environment and delivering an authentic, tactile experience that manufactured alternatives simply cannot replicate.

From an investment standpoint, the inclusion of such high-quality, handcrafted natural stone cladding significantly enhances the property’s intrinsic value. It’s a feature that ages gracefully, developing character over time, and immediately signals a commitment to excellence that resonates with discerning buyers who understand and appreciate the cost and skill involved in such an undertaking. This meticulous detail is not just about looks; it’s about the tangible presence of enduring quality.

Architectural Ingenuity: Pavilions, Glass, and Panoramic Vistas

The architectural design of 15 Vigneron Ave is a masterclass in modern spatial planning. The residence takes the form of three distinct pavilions, artfully linked by sophisticated glass walkways framed by Ore design steel-framed windows and doors. This structural approach is a powerful statement in modern luxury home design, offering several strategic advantages:

Defined Zones and Privacy: Each pavilion can house a distinct functional area – perhaps a sleeping wing, a living and entertaining hub, and a guest or work-from-home suite – providing unparalleled privacy and separation, a highly sought-after feature in multi-generational or extended family luxury homes.
Abundant Natural Light: The glass walkways and extensive floor-to-ceiling steel-framed windows flood the interiors with natural light, creating a bright, airy ambiance and a constant connection to the outdoors, regardless of the weather. This biophilic design principle is a cornerstone of modern wellness-focused luxury.
Seamless Integration with Landscape: The transparent links allow the surrounding garden and views to become an integral part of the interior experience. Walking through the glass corridors feels like traversing the landscape itself, blurring the lines between indoor comfort and outdoor majesty. This is particularly effective given the property’s expansive block and its direct access to the 60-hectare public reserve at the rear, stretching down to the Moorabool River – offering unparalleled privacy and stunning, unspoiled vistas.

The choice of Ore design steel-framed windows and doors is also significant. These elements are not just functional; they are design statements in themselves, offering sleek profiles, exceptional structural integrity, and superior thermal performance. They contribute to the home’s contemporary edge while maximizing the breathtaking country views, ensuring that the natural world is always a focal point. This thoughtful integration of architecture and environment is key to the property’s unique appeal and its alignment with 2025 luxury lifestyle trends.

The Interior Sanctum: Blending Opulence with Intuitive Functionality

Stepping inside, the interior architecture and design are equally compelling, embodying the ‘subtle luxury’ the vendors desired. The central open-plan living area, with its vaulted ceilings, serves as the heart of the home, a grand yet inviting space for gathering. The sunken lounge, a sophisticated design element, creates an intimate conversation zone centered around a striking Stuv fireplace, perfectly balancing warmth and contemporary elegance. The use of Kustom timber flooring throughout adds warmth, natural texture, and durability, further enhancing the organic feel of the estate.

The kitchen is undoubtedly a showpiece, designed for both gourmet cooking and seamless entertaining. At its heart lies a magnificent central island bench, a social hub crowned with exquisite Calacutta Gold marble. Calacutta Gold, with its dramatic veining and creamy white background, is a timeless choice for luxury kitchen design, signaling uncompromised quality and elegance. The cabinetry, custom-crafted by SCLK, offers intelligent storage solutions and a flawless finish, a benchmark for custom cabinetry in high-end kitchens.

Equipping this culinary haven are a suite of V-ZUG and Miele appliances, complemented by a professional-grade Falcon induction stove and oven. For the uninitiated, V-ZUG and Miele are synonymous with precision engineering, cutting-edge technology, and superior performance, representing the pinnacle of luxury kitchen appliance brands. These aren’t just tools; they’re integrated smart systems that elevate the cooking experience to an art form, meeting the demands of even the most discerning chefs and home entertainers. The Falcon induction stove further emphasizes a commitment to efficiency, control, and modern cooking practices.

The commitment to luxury extends to the private retreats. The main bedroom suite is a sanctuary of peace and privacy, again featuring expansive floor-to-ceiling steel-framed windows that offer uninterrupted views of the surrounding natural beauty. “You wake up in the morning and you seriously can’t see another house in sight,” says the vendor, perfectly articulating the value of such seclusion. The custom-finished dressing room is another indulgence, providing a meticulously organized space that underscores the home’s dedication to convenience and refinement. With three separate living rooms, the estate ensures ample space for relaxation, recreation, and personal pursuits, catering to diverse family needs.

Beyond the aesthetics, the home is equipped with features that speak to the height of modern convenience and wellness. The inclusion of a V-ZUG RefreshButler, an all-in-one unit for steam sanitizing, drying, and removing creases from clothes, is a prime example of integrated smart home automation systems for luxury homes. This feature, often found in high-end boutique hotels, demonstrates a meticulous attention to detail and a commitment to providing an unparalleled living experience, reflecting a growing demand for wellness technology within the home in 2025.

Investment Perspective: Navigating the 2025 Luxury Property Market

The sale of 15 Vigneron Ave is being handled by Abercrombys agent Sam Goddard via an “expressions of interest” campaign, with a price guide set between $4.3 million and $4.6 million AUD. This method of sale, common for private estate sales, indicates the unique and high-value nature of the property, inviting serious, qualified buyers to submit their best offers rather than adhering to a fixed price. It allows the market to dictate the true value of such a bespoke and exceptional offering.
